Self-propelled RVs, also known as motorhomes, are vehicles that incorporate both the engine and living space, providing a highly mobile living experience. These RVs typically come equipped with large water tanks capable of storing fresh water for use in the kitchen, bathroom, and shower. The water tank systems in self-propelled RVs are designed to accommodate a mobile lifestyle, offering a practical solution for travelers who need water on the go without the need for external water sources. As the popularity of self-propelled RVs increases, so does the demand for durable, high-capacity water tanks that can withstand the rigors of long-distance travel and frequent use.

Travel trailers are non-motorized RVs that are towed behind a separate vehicle. These trailers provide a more affordable and versatile option for RV enthusiasts who prefer to have a dedicated towing vehicle. In travel trailers, water tanks are typically smaller compared to those found in self-propelled RVs, as the space within the trailer is limited. However, these water tanks must still meet the essential needs of the occupants, including providing fresh water for cooking, drinking, and bathing. The demand for high-quality, compact water tank solutions in this segment is growing, as more individuals and families opt for travel trailers to enjoy the freedom of road trips while maintaining comfort and convenience.
For travel trailers, the water tank systems are designed with portability and efficiency in mind. Given that the trailer is often detached from the towing vehicle, the water tank must be easy to manage and refill while on the road. The focus in this market is on creating lightweight, corrosion-resistant tanks that are easy to install and maintain. As travel trailers continue to gain popularity, especially among younger and more budget-conscious RV enthusiasts, the need for reliable, easy-to-use water tanks is expected to increase. Innovations in tank materials, such as the use of UV-resistant plastics and high-strength composites, are helping manufacturers meet these demands.

What is the difference between self-propelled RVs and travel trailers?
Self-propelled RVs are motorized vehicles with both living space and an engine, while travel trailers are towed behind another vehicle.
Why are eco-friendly RV water tanks gaining popularity?
Eco-friendly water tanks are in demand due to increasing consumer awareness about sustainability and the desire to reduce environmental impact.
How does the capacity of water tanks differ in self-propelled RVs and travel trailers?
Self-propelled RVs typically feature larger water tanks to accommodate more extensive on-board systems, while travel trailers usually have smaller tanks due to limited space.
What are the benefits of modular water tanks in RVs?
Modular water tanks provide flexibility by allowing customization in size and capacity, which can better suit the specific needs of RV owners.
What materials are commonly used for RV water tanks?
Common materials include durable plastics like polyethylene and high-strength composites, chosen for their resistance to corrosion and long lifespan.
